The District operates Memorial Hospital and Memorial Health Care Center, both in Seminole.
The rating assignment is based on a number of factors, including the District’s trend of narrowing liquidity.
The outlook is negative, reflecting Moody’s Investors Service’s expectation that financial stress could pressure the rating.
